.page_heroSection___mcj9{display:grid;grid-template-rows:1fr;grid-template-columns:1fr;min-height:85vh;background-image:url(/lovely-handicrafts-composition.jpg);background-size:cover;background-position:50%;background-repeat:no-repeat;margin-bottom:3rem}.page_heroContent__2lPR8{grid-row:1/-1;grid-column:1/-1;align-self:end;display:flex;flex-direction:column;gap:.5rem;padding:3rem 4rem;width:100%}.page_heroContent__2lPR8 h1{white-space:nowrap;text-align:left;margin-bottom:.2em;font-size:4em}.page_homeSubtitle__Hl_Ck{text-align:left;margin-bottom:.5em}.page_heroBottom__osfbU{display:flex;justify-content:space-between;align-items:flex-end;gap:2rem}.page_homePageIntro__OxOLF{max-width:60%;font-size:1.4rem}.page_hiroShopLink__ngZDX{text-decoration:none;padding:.3rem .8rem;border-radius:.5em;color:var(--dark-green);font-weight:lighter;font-size:2em;white-space:nowrap;transition:all .3s ease-in-out}.page_hiroShopLink__ngZDX svg{display:inline-block;max-width:1rem}.page_hiroShopLink__ngZDX:hover{background:var(--dark-orange);color:var(--light-orange);box-shadow:0 0 10px rgba(0,0,0,.1),0 4px 10px rgba(0,0,0,.1)}.page_breadcrumb__JBlUi{padding:.6em}.page_breadcrumb__JBlUi p{margin:0}.page_shoppingCategories__mNquL svg{display:inline-block;color:var(--light-green);max-width:1rem}.page_shoppingCategories__mNquL{display:flex;flex-wrap:wrap;align-items:center;justify-content:space-between;gap:2em}.page_shoppingCategory__Ebu7I{flex:0 1 23%}.page_shoppingCategory__Ebu7I a{text-decoration:none;display:flex;flex-direction:column;gap:2rem;align-items:center;border:1px solid var(--light-green);border-radius:.5em;padding:1.2em}.page_shoppingCategory__Ebu7I a:hover{background-color:var(--light-green-transparent)}.page_shoppingCategoryImageContainer__GaI7K{flex:1 0 300px;min-width:100%;border-radius:.5em;overflow:hidden;max-width:15%}.page_shoppingCategoryImageContainer__GaI7K img{width:100%;height:auto}.page_categoryDescription__iTkkg{display:flex;flex-direction:column;justify-content:center}.page_shoppingCategory__Ebu7I h3{font-weight:400}.page_shoppingCategory__Ebu7I p{font-size:1.4rem;font-weight:400;color:#003427}p.page_learnMorelink__lIlZw{color:var(--light-green);align-self:flex-end;margin-top:.5em}@media screen and (max-width:768px){.page_heroSection___mcj9{min-height:60vh;margin-bottom:2em}.page_heroContent__2lPR8{padding:60vh 1.5rem 1.5rem;gap:.5rem}.page_heroContent__2lPR8 h1{white-space:normal;font-size:1.8rem}.page_heroBottom__osfbU{flex-direction:column;align-items:flex-start;gap:1rem}.page_homePageIntro__OxOLF{max-width:100%;font-size:1.1rem}.page_hiroShopLink__ngZDX{align-self:flex-end;font-size:1.5em}.page_shoppingCategories__mNquL{flex-direction:column}.page_shoppingCategoryy__kpbbo{flex:1 0 100%}.page_shoppingCategoryImageContainer__GaI7K{max-width:100%}.page_shoppingCategory__Ebu7I a{border:none;border-radius:none}.page_shoppingCategory__Ebu7I:after{content:"";display:block;width:50%;height:1px;background-color:var(--light-green);margin:1em auto 0}}